Analyzing the Damages
Upon finding water damage, the initial step is to extensively examine the degree of the effect. This initial evaluation is crucial, as it helps establish the essential steps for effective cleaning and reconstruction. Begin by checking the impacted areas, consisting of walls, ceilings, floors, and individual possessions, to identify the resource of the water invasion, whether from flooding, leakages, or condensation.
Documenting the damage is crucial for both insurance policy claims and planning reconstruction efforts - damage restoration services. Use pictures and composed notes to record the intensity of the damage, keeping in mind any kind of afflicted structural elements and materials. Pay special attention to locations that may not be instantly noticeable, such as behind wall surfaces and under carpetings, as concealed moisture can bring about additional complications, consisting of mold growth

Water Extraction Techniques

Specialists commonly use completely submersible pumps for bigger quantities of water, which can promptly alleviate flooding in cellars or various other influenced locations. For smaller quantities, wet/dry vacuums are often used to remove recurring wetness from rugs and difficult surfaces. In addition, making use of mobile extractors enables targeted removal in confined spaces or locations with fragile materials.
In instances of infected water, such as sewer or floodwater, advanced extraction techniques might include the use of biohazard equipment to ensure safety and conformity with health and wellness guidelines. High-powered extraction devices are critical in decreasing water retention in architectural materials, which can lead to mold and mildew development and structural wear and tear otherwise attended to quickly.

Drying and Dehumidification
Once standing water has actually been effectively removed, the next crucial stage in the water damages clean-up procedure is drying and dehumidification. This action is necessary to prevent additional damages and mold click for more development, which can occur within 24 to two days in wet atmospheres.
To attain effective drying out, specialized devices such as industrial-grade air moving companies and dehumidifiers is employed. Air movers flow air across wet surface areas, enhancing evaporation prices, while dehumidifiers reduce humidity degrees airborne, promoting a favorable setting for drying. The combination of these devices makes certain that moisture is drawn out from floors, home furnishings, and wall surfaces, permitting them website here to dry thoroughly.
It is very important to check the drying out process closely. Professionals commonly make use of dampness meters to assess the moisture content in various materials, making sure that all influenced locations get to appropriate dry skin degrees. This meticulous approach aids to avoid concealed wetness pockets that could result in structural damage or unhealthy mold growth.

Cleaning and Sanitizing
After the drying out and dehumidification stage is full, the next important action in water damages cleaning is cleaning up and sterilizing the affected locations. This procedure is important to avoid the growth of mold and mildew, microorganisms, and various other microorganisms that flourish in damp settings.
The cleaning phase typically entails eliminating any type of debris, dust, and pollutants from surfaces making use of specialized cleaning up agents. For tough surfaces, a mix of soap and water or industrial cleaning items is frequently used. Soft materials, such as upholstery and rugs, may call for much more extensive cleansing methods, consisting of steam cleansing or deep extraction methods, to guarantee thorough cleanliness.

Sanitizing complies with cleaning, utilizing EPA-approved anti-bacterials to get rid of dangerous microbes. This step is essential, specifically in areas that may have entered contact with floodwaters or sewer, as these sources can pose major health dangers.
Additionally, it is crucial to resolve any type of staying smells, which may need making use of smell neutralizers or advanced methods like ozone therapy.
